A great smartphone comes with a price tag. But a price tag doesn’t mean we have to lose all the blue bills on our wallets. Good thing there are available and affordable phones suited for those who are on a tight budget.
Manila Standard got you covered. We listed the most affordable smartphones (P10,000 below) and why you should give it a try.
1. Vivo Y71
The phone sports a 6-inch display with an HD+ resolution of 1440 x 720 pixels, an aspect ratio of 18:9, and a pixel density of 268ppi that is almost identical to its V7+ sibling. It boasts 13MP rear camera and 5MP front camera. Best for taking photos.
Price: P7,990 for 2GB variant, P8,990 for 3GB
2. Xiaomi Redmi 6
It features a 5.45-inch screen, octa core processor and Android 8.1 Oreo operating system. It has 720 x 1440 pixels with 18:9 aspect ratio. Best phone for music lovers.
Price: P7,490
3. Samsung Galaxy J4 Plus. It has a 6-inch display, 13MP back camera, 5MP front camera, and a 3300mAh battery capacity. It also comes with Quad Core CPU and runs on Android. The smartphone comes with a 6.0 inches IPS LCD capacitive touchscreen and 720 x 1480 pixels. Best for video recording.
Price: P6,990
4. Huawei Y6 Pro
The phone has a 6.09-inch screen (with pre-installed screen protector) with HD+ resolution or 1560 x 720. At 282ppi, it’s good enough for browsing social media accounts and gaming. The Y6 Pro has a 13MP rear camera and 8MP front camera. It’s best for PUBG gaming.
Price: P6,990
5. Vivo Y91
It is packed with a 6.22-inch HD+ IPS display powered by a Qualcomm Snapdragon 439 chipset with 3GB RAM, 32/64GB ROM, 13MP + 2MP main cameras, and 8MP front camera. Near bezel-less phone.
Price: P5,999
6. OPPO A3s
It has 13MP and 2MP camera and sports 6.2-inch display with 720 x 1520 pixels. It also comes with Octa Core CPU and runs on Android. Best phone with big screen.
Price: P5,990
7. Honor 7S
The 5.45-inch screen has a resolution of 720 x 1440 and 18:9 ratio. It features 13MP rear and 5MP front camera with LED flash. It runs on MediaTek MT6739 1.5GHz quad-core processor and PowerVR GE8100 GPU. Best for low-light photography.
Price: P5,490
8. Asus ZenFone Live L1
It sports a 5.5-inch HD+ display, 1440 x 720 pixels and an aspect ratio of 18:9 with a Snapdragon 425 SoC. It features 13 MP or 8 MP and 5 MP. Best for stock Android 8.0 Oreo OS (which gives a cleaner and unaltered Android experience.)
Price starts from P3,995
9. Nokia 2.1
It sports 5.5-inch 16:9 display with front-facing speaker and 4000 mAh battery. It also runs on Android Go Edition OS. Best phone with big battery.
Price: P3,990
10. Meizu C9
The phone is a 5.45-inch device in 1440 x 720 pixels with a 13MP rear and 8MP selfie camera, face unlock feature and 16GB ROM + 2GB RAM storage. Best cheap phone.
Price: P3,799
